C2PA's quick-start guide ships the verification workflow. The signing workflow still requires a running key server.

C2PA.wiki launched a Quick Start Guide that walks through verifying a signed image in under five minutes — upload to a viewer, inspect the manifest, read the claims.

That's the consumer side of the pipeline. The producer side — signing your own content — still requires a running key server and a certificate enrollment step the guide doesn't cover.

The gap between verify (anyone with a browser) and sign (operator with infrastructure) is the real adoption choke point. A newsroom can prove provenance to a reader. Proving it about their own output is still a deployment project.

C2PA’s 2026 guidance splits publisher provenance between export and display

C2PA’s 2026 guidance adds a consumption boundary to that version history: manifest construction happens before manifest consumption. For an AI-edited publisher image, the newsroom signs one revision at export; a platform or reader app verifies and displays it later.

A producer needs a visible result for missing, invalid, or unsupported manifests and an exception route. C2PA leaves those organizational rules non-normative.

C2PA moves PDF attestations into the export path

C2PA’s PDF proposal adds attestation signals and measurements to a marked asset. Provenance work enters PDF export: assemble the final pages, attach the claims, sign, then verify what readers receive.

The human owner remains unspecified. A publisher still needs someone to compare the signed claims with the rendered PDF. A correction that changes pages or measurements requires a fresh signed asset, or the credential describes a version readers no longer have.
